Tucked away at the end of a quiet dead-end road on "The Hill" in Turners Falls, this versatile property offers space and flexibility. Originally built as a single-family home and used as a two-family residence for more than 20 years, it's ideal for multi-generational living, extended family, or anyone seeking separate living areas under one roof. The property includes an additional 0.41-acre lot extending to Hillside Avenue, providing extra yard space and future possibilities. Inside, you'll find hardwood floors, built-ins, pantries, and original glass doorknobs that add timeless charm and character, ready for your personal touches and style. Features include updated heating systems, separate electric services, laundry hookups, replacement vinyl windows, and a detached two-car garage. National Historic Landmark

Federally designated as nationally significant — the highest U.S. historic recognition. Section 106 review applies to federal undertakings affecting the property.

National Register

Listed on the National Register of Historic Places. Owners may qualify for the 20% federal Historic Rehabilitation Tax Credit on certified rehabilitation work.

State Register

Listed on the Massachusetts State Register of Historic Places.

Local Historic District

Inside a Local Historic District. Exterior changes visible from a public way require approval from the local historic district commission.

Local Landmark

Individually designated by the town as a local landmark. Exterior alterations require commission approval.

MACRIS Inventory

Documented in MACRIS, the state historic inventory. Informational only — no regulatory constraints.

Article 85 (Boston)

Subject to Boston Article 85 demolition-delay review, which can pause demolition of buildings 50+ years old for up to 90 days.
